In terms of scene safety, what is the correct order of priorities?

The correct order of priorities in terms of scene safety emphasizes the importance of ensuring personal safety before attending to others. Prioritizing yourself first allows you to ensure that you are in a safe position to provide assistance, as being injured would prevent you from helping others effectively. Following your own safety, the next priority is your crew, as teamwork is crucial in emergency situations.

After ensuring the safety of yourself and your crew, the next focus shifts to other rescuers who may be present. It is essential to keep in mind the safety of everyone involved, including those who are there to assist. Finally, the patient is the last priority in this order. Though patient care is critical, it is vital to ensure that you and your team are not at risk, which could impair your ability to provide care.

This prioritization reflects a balance between self-preservation and the provision of care, ensuring that rescuer safety is the foremost concern in a potentially dangerous environment.
